Explanation:
Adaptation and extinction occur as a result of long term change in the environment whereas loss of habitat and forced migration is a result of short term change in the environment. Adaptation occurs in the organism as a result of climate change because when the climate change occurs some organisms are extinct due to intolerance of the change environment whereas some organisms adapt the environment by making some changes its physical structure in order to survive. Loss of habitat and forced migration occurs due to sudden big change in the environmental conditions such as flooding and volcanic eruptions.

Explanation:
Since the disorder is inherited recessive gene on the X. The woman will be a carrier since her father had G6PD. Therefore her genotype is X Xh
The normal man genotype will be XY
The genotype of their offspring will be
- Daughters XX, XXh
- Sons XY, XhY
Therefore 1 out of the 2 sons(1/2) will have the disorder
If the father had the disorder, it will not change the fraction of the sons because the disorder is on the X chromosome. However one of the daughters will have it XhXh

Storage proteins serve as biological reserves of metal ions and amino acids, used by organisms. They are found in plant seeds, egg whites, and milk. Ferritin is an example of a storage protein that stores iron. Iron is a component of heme, which is contained in the transport protein, hemoglobin and in cytochromes.
